Регулярные выражения считаются оптимальным инструментом для массовой обработки текста по следующим причинам:
Гибкость и универсальность. 3 Регулярные выражения позволяют описывать сложные паттерны в тексте, начиная от простых последовательностей символов и заканчивая конструкциями для поиска электронных адресов, телефонных номеров или других форматированных данных. 3
Возможность проверки и валидации данных. 2 Например, регулярное выражение поможет убедиться, что введённый пользователем номер телефона имеет правильный формат, или что пароль соответствует требованиям к безопасности. 2
Манипуляции с текстом. 2 С помощью регулярных выражений можно заменять определённые подстроки, удалять или перемещать части текста, извлекать нужную информацию и многое другое. 2
Эффективность и оптимизация. 2 В отличие от поиска и обработки данных вручную, регулярные выражения выполняются быстро и эффективно. 2 Они могут быть оптимизированы для работы с большими объёмами данных. 2
Возможность заменять десятки строк программного кода одной компактной формулой. 3 Это значительно упрощает разработку и поддержку программного обеспечения. 3
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.